First impressions matter. To attract potential buyers, it's essential to prepare your home effectively.
Remove personal items, excess furniture, and clutter. A clean, organized space allows buyers to envision themselves in your home.
Address any minor repairs, such as leaky faucets, cracked tiles, or squeaky doors. A well-maintained home is more appealing to buyers.
The exterior of your home is the first thing buyers will see. Consider landscaping, painting the front door, and ensuring that the exterior is clean and welcoming.
Staging can help buyers visualize the potential of your home. Arrange furniture to create inviting spaces, and consider hiring a professional stager if necessary.
Pricing your home correctly is crucial to attracting buyers. Here are some strategies to consider:
Conduct a CMA by examining similar homes in your area that have sold recently. Analyze their prices, features, and time on the market.
Utilize online tools like Zillow's Zestimate to get an estimate of your home's value. However, do not rely solely on these tools; local market conditions can vary significantly.
If you're unsure about your pricing, consider hiring a professional appraiser to assess your home's value objectively.
Effective marketing is key to attracting potential buyers. Here are several strategies:
List your home on popular real estate websites, including Zillow, Realtor;com, and Craigslist. High-quality photos and detailed descriptions are essential.
Leverage social media platforms to promote your listing. Share stunning images and engaging posts to reach potential buyers in your network.
Host open houses to allow potential buyers to view your home. Ensure your home is clean and inviting, and be prepared to answer questions.
Place a “For Sale” sign in your yard with your contact information. This simple step can attract local buyers who may be interested in your neighborhood.
When you receive offers, it's essential to respond strategically.
Evaluate each offer based on price, contingencies, and the buyer's financial qualifications. Don’t just focus on the highest offer; consider the overall terms.
If an offer is lower than expected, don’t hesitate to make a counteroffer. Be clear about your expectations and remain open to negotiation.
Contingencies such as financing, inspections, and appraisals can affect the sale. Ensure you are comfortable with these conditions before accepting an offer.
Once you have accepted an offer, the closing process begins. Here’s what to expect:
Although you are selling by owner, having a real estate attorney can help navigate contracts and legalities involved in the transaction.
Be prepared for the buyer to conduct home inspections. Address any issues that arise to ensure a smooth closing process.
On closing day, you will sign the necessary documents to transfer ownership. Ensure that all paperwork is complete and accurate to avoid delays.
